Van Fortress
Archaeological Site Ancient fortified citadel overlooking Lake Van's southern shore
Perched above Van city, the multi-layered Van Fortress includes Urartian and medieval masonry overlooking Lake Van; visitors explore ruins and panoramas across eastern Anatolia.
Van Fortress is an ancient fortified settlement on a rocky outcrop near the city of Van in eastern Turkey, originally established as the capital of the Urartian kingdom known as Tushpa. The extant stone walls and ruins date to the early first millennium BC, associated with Urartu rulers of the 9th to 7th centuries BC.
The site consists of massive stone ramparts, terraces and archaeological remains that testify to its role as a political and military center in antiquity; later occupations by Armenian and medieval rulers added to the historical layers. Excavations and surveys have documented inscriptions and architectural fragments at the site.
Van Fortress stands on a strategic hill close to the shore of Lake Van, immediately adjacent to the modern city of Van in Van Province, eastern Turkey.

How to Get to Van Fortress #
Van Fortress (Van Kalesi) is located on a hill overlooking Van city and Lake Van in eastern Turkey. From Van city centre you can reach the fortress by short taxi ride or local dolmuş/minibus services that serve the city’s tourist sites; walking from central Van will typically take under 20 minutes depending on your starting point.
If driving, follow the main city streets toward the lakeshore and the signs for Van Kalesi; there are short walks up from nearby parking or bus stops to reach the castle ramparts.
Tips for Visiting Van Fortress #
- Time your visit for late afternoon so you can combine exploring the fortress ruins with broad views over Van and Lake Van at golden hour-the elevated position gives excellent vistas as the light falls.
- Approach the site from the city side of Van (there are clear turn-offs from the main routes along the lakeshore) and allow time to walk the ramparts; many visitors limit themselves to the lower sections and miss the views from higher terraces.
- Bring a local guide or use onsite information panels to understand the layered Urartian and later-period remains-there are features and inscriptions around the inner citadel that are easy to overlook without contextual information.
Best Time to Visit Van Fortress #
Visit in late spring through early autumn (April-October) for the most comfortable weather and easier access to the hilltop fortress.
Weather & Climate near Van Fortress #
Van Fortress's climate is classified as Cold Semi-Arid - Cold Semi-Arid climate with warm summers (peaking in July) and freezing winters (coldest in January). Temperatures range from -8°C to 28°C. Semi-arid with limited rainfall with a pronounced dry season.
